Well, I was orientating in ICU at a prison today. Been there for over a month on the ward and have been a nurse for years. Well, one of the other nurses asked for help with help because she knew this guy was a hard stick. She asked me to hold the vactube and feed the blood in thru the butterfly. I was holding the vactube when she initially stuck the guy. She was n for less than a second and didn't like where she was at so she pulled it out and restuck him....with the same needle. Well the second stick resulted in the same results she she got fed up and yanked the butterfly out of him, pulling my hand and making me lose hold of the vactube. As I am letting it go, she jabs the needle down hitting my right thumb. The inmate is hep c pos. I started milking the thumb, cleansed it with bleach and peroxide and soap, did everything else I was supposed to do notified boss, ect. Now its starting to hit me. CID nurse said protected sex with husband for min 6 months and so on. Please be with me and pray that God is with me. Thank you.
